Steve writes:
I might also suggest that when tapping threads in alum., use a oil especially for this purpose. You can get it at any outfit that speciallizes in machine shop supplies or from major bolt and screw distributor. Also use a spiral tap for "stringy" materials, not a standard fluted tap. |
